Transaction 17617f68afcef8b8923683320077a1d363be2d2e5e81ef41a4bb13808ad3105e
1 Input
1 Output
-
17617f68afcef8b8923683320077a1d363be2d2e5e81ef41a4bb13808ad3105e:0
- value
- 48071980
- script pubkey
- OP_0 OP_PUSHBYTES_20 604d09010dc4f66b1c65c3ba49efa4eca6ac0ff3
- address
- bc1qvpxsjqgdcnmxk8r9cwaynmayajn2crln6yfr3p